this simple tutorial will show how to remove door trim for Iriz and Persona. I did this because im finding the source of rattling, it will help those who need to fix power window, upgrade speaker and also door handle.
1. Firstly remove this tab using a flat head screw driver. Then unscrew it. 2. locate the storage slot at the door trim, unscrew it. 3. gently try to lift up the power window switch console off the door trim. 4. Uplug the 2 cables harness. this is harder to remove, there is actually 3 side that has clips that hold them in place, use a small flat head screw driver to push the clip inwards so it can be freed your power window switch console should be completely detach. 5. Remove this 2 screws 6. starting from bottom of your door trim, pull the black trim towards you gently, you will heard clips popping out, slowly pull it from bottom to the side. once you reach the top, gently lift up the black trim by pulling it upwards, the door trim will come off. DO NOT DROP YOUR DOOR TRIM AT THIS MOMENT. Warning: DO NOT PULL THE DOOR TRIM ON THE TOP, THE TOP IS NO HELD IN PLACE WITH CLIP. 7.unscrew 3 screws to free the door lock here. your door trim will be completely off from your door. another angle when it is removed 8. i found that the rattling come from the plastic connector hitting the metal door. so i stuck some sponge there. reinstalling is just the reverse step. general tip, after you screw back in any parts, give it a good wiggle, we are trying to solve the rattling noise, not adding more. take it slow and never use brute force. Hope this helps for DIY-ers This post has been edited by littlegamer: Dec 6 2017, 11:26 PM |

An update here after few weeks of testing with Shell and petronas both RON 95. conclusion is petronas has better mileage. I notice that when i use shell moving from stop sometimes the car will jerk(like you suddenly floor it but not as extreme), this can be viewed as shell has better acceleration. I drive quite lightfootedly, with petronas full tank i got to 420-440, shell i got 380-420. just last few days i switch from empty tank petronas to shell, the cars starts to jerk(accelerate too fast) from stop to start. after driving about 10km the cars seems to adjust to the fuel and it returns normal. this guy has done some interesting test, using his grand livina. food for thought. http://www.christopherteh.com/blog/2011/04/fc/ tldr here i quote his conclusion "different petrol brands would give a different FC depending on the distance travelled. The results showed that for the lowest FC, Shell is most suitable for city driving (e.g., roads with heavy traffic) but Petronas is most suited for highway driving (e.g., outstation driving). So perhaps Malaysians do have it right on the best petrol brands (Shell and Petronas) to use for their cars." IMO i feel that persona engine likes petronas more, i did notice lesser accelerate when using petronas compare to shell. NOTE: when switching Shell to Petronas, i only fuel up petronas to replace shell fuel when is blinking warning. then i proceed on using petronas for the next week to ensure less mixing between fuel. |
